Bed Bug Dog Detection: Why a Canine’s Nose is the Best for Eradicating Bed Bugs

A recent article on eHow, explains how to train dogs to sniff out bed bugs. The article discusses why a dog’s nose is really the latest and greatest high tech method for detecting and ultimately eliminating a bed bug infestation.

Did you know that when properly trained, dogs have proven to be nearly 100 percent accurate? Bed bug dog detection is optimal. These canines are able to accurately pinpoint the source of the infestation which can prevent having to treat an entire home.

Bed bugs are one of the worst nightmares when it comes to a pest infestation and there is virtually no mechanical device on the market that can surpass the ability of a well-trained dog and handler. A human visual inspection is often inaccurate and can take several hours; whereas a dog can cover an average size room in just a few minutes without requiring heavy furniture to be rearranged.

Bed bug treatment

Once bed bugs have been identified through bed bug dog detection, the latest treatment method can be put into place, eradicating the problem as quickly as possible.

Heat treatments are typically the most effective as a non-toxic, 100 percent organic treatment that won’t harm humans, their pets or the planet. The intense heat penetrates even the tiniest cracks and crevices to eradicate every bed bug quickly.
